Job Description

The Corporate Environmental, Health, and Safety (EHS) Technician supports the Corporate EHS Department, company facilities, and short-term field projects. This position assists with routine EHS activities, inspections, documentation, training, and field oversight. The role may temporarily support facilities or projects during mobilization, increased workloads, employee absences, or other short-term needs.

Primary Responsibilities

• Provide EHS support at company facilities.

• Provide short-term EHS support at company facilities and project sites.

• Assist with project mobilization, daily safety activities, and demobilization.

• Conduct workplace inspections and help track corrective actions through completion.

• Assist with preparing and reviewing activity hazard analyses, job hazard analyses, permits, and other EHS documents.

• Participate in pre-job briefings, toolbox talks, and employee safety meetings.

• Observe work activities and help ensure required controls and safe work practices are followed.

• Support incident and near-miss reporting, fact gathering, documentation, and follow-up.

• Assist with employee training, orientation, and maintenance of training records.

• Help maintain inspection reports, exposure-monitoring records, safety data sheets, and other required EHS documentation.

• Support basic industrial hygiene activities, including air monitoring, noise monitoring, heat-stress monitoring, and equipment calibration under appropriate direction.

• Assist with environmental inspections, waste-handling requirements, spill prevention, and emergency preparedness activities.

• Verify that employees are using required personal protective equipment and understand the hazards associated with their work.

• Promote employee involvement, stop-work responsibility, hazard reporting, and continuous improvement.

• Communicate EHS concerns promptly to facility, project, and Corporate EHS management.

• Perform other EHS-related duties as assigned.

Work Expectations

This position requires regular field presence and interaction with employees, supervisors, and facility or project management. Travel, temporary assignments, varying shifts, and occasional extended hours may be required based on operational and project needs.

About Perma-Fix Environmental Services, Inc.

Perma-Fix Environmental Services, Inc. is a leading provider of nuclear and radiological services, specializing in the safe management of radioactive, TSCA and RCRA hazardous, mixed low-level and industrial waste. We proudly serve a diverse clientele, including hospitals, research labs, and federal agencies like the Department of Energy and Department of Defense, along with the commercial nuclear sector. Aside from our four cutting-edge waste treatment facilities, we also offer a comprehensive suite of services, from waste management and environmental remediation to D&D and radiological protection. Committed to innovation, we develop advanced technologies—such as our PFAS destruction unit, Perma-FAS and our mobile radiological characterization and segregation system, Perma-Sort. We continually strive to meet the evolving challenges in the nuclear industry, delivering tailored solutions across the globe.
